The Role of Emotional Intelligence

No matter how technical the role is, the candidate needs to have emotional intelligence and people skills. Emotional intelligence refers to the ability to recognize and manage one’s own emotions, as well as understand and respond effectively to the emotions of others. In technical roles, individuals often work in teams to complete complex projects. Without emotional intelligence, individuals may struggle in group settings or become overwhelmed by workplace stress. During interviews, hiring managers may ask situational questions or present hypothetical scenarios to assess a candidate’s emotional intelligence.

Case Study: Handling Workplace Challenges

A common scenario for technical roles is managing workplace challenges. In this scenario, a software development project is behind schedule, and stakeholders are growing increasingly dissatisfied with the progress. The candidate has been asked to discuss their approach to resolving this issue.

The candidate should begin by methodically assessing the project’s current state, identifying key areas where progress has lagged, and communicating effectively with team members to establish a collaborative plan. They should also demonstrate their ability to communicate effectively with stakeholders, providing regular updates on progress and presenting a clear plan for resolving the issue.

Additionally, the candidate should exhibit a positive attitude towards workplace challenges. They should demonstrate their ability to adapt to changing circumstances and maintain a productive mindset, even in the face of difficult obstacles.
